Jarwal is a small town located in the state of Uttar Pradesh, India. If you are planning to visit this beautiful place, here are some ways to reach Jarwal:
The nearest airport to Jarwal is the Lucknow Airport, which is approximately 160 kilometers away. From the airport, you can hire a taxi or take a bus to reach Jarwal. The journey by road takes around 3-4 hours, depending on the traffic conditions.
Jarwal has its own railway station, which is well-connected to major cities in India. You can check for trains that have a stop at Jarwal and plan your journey accordingly. From the railway station, you can easily find local transportation options to reach your desired destination within Jarwal.
Jarwal is well-connected by road networks, making it easily accessible by car or bus. You can either drive to Jarwal if you have your own vehicle or hire a taxi from nearby cities like Lucknow, Gorakhpur, or Bahraich. The roads leading to Jarwal are generally in good condition, ensuring a smooth and comfortable journey.
Once you reach Jarwal, you can explore the town and its surrounding areas using various local transportation options. Auto-rickshaws and cycle-rickshaws are commonly available for short distances within the town. Additionally, you can also hire a taxi or rent a bike to conveniently travel around and visit nearby attractions.
